Southbend Ultimate 48" Gas Restaurant Range

4 Non-Clog Burners  |  24" Thermostatic Griddle (Left)  |  Dual Space-Saver Ovens

Built for the toughest kitchen environments, the Southbend Ultimate Series 48" range delivers uncompromising power, versatility, and reliability—all in a compact footprint that maximizes every inch of your cook line.

Key Performance Features

  • 246,000 BTU total firepower—effortlessly handles peak-hour production.
  • Four 27 K BTU lifetime non-clog, cast-iron burners with wavy grates for full-surface pan support.
  • Left-side 24" griddle with ½" smooth, polished steel plate and thermostatic controls, perfect for breakfast items, tortillas, smash burgers, and more.
  • Two 45 K BTU space-saver ovens (14" H × 19.5" W × 26.5" D) featuring porcelain-enameled cavities and battery-spark ignition—ideal when electrical outlets are scarce.
  • 22.5" flue riser with heavy-duty integrated shelf keeps plating essentials close at hand.
  • All-stainless front, sides, rail, and high-shelf for durability and easy cleanup.
  • 6" adjustable stainless legs for quick leveling on uneven floors.
  • cCSAus, CSA Flame, CSA Star & NSF listed for worry-free code compliance.

At-a-Glance Specifications

Model Ultimate 448EE (48")
Overall Width 48 5⁄8" (1235 mm)
Overall Depth 34" (864 mm)
Cooking-surface Height 37" (940 mm)
Flue Riser Height 22 ½" shelf-style riser (total height 59 ½")
Open-top Burners 4 × 27 K BTU cast iron, standing pilot
Griddle Section 24" left, 48 K BTU, ½" plate, thermostatic
Ovens 2 × 45 K BTU space-saver; 175 – 550 °F thermostat; 1 rack each
Total BTU Rating 246 K BTU/hr (natural gas)
Gas Connection ¾" NPT (rear); 7" WC NAT / 11" WC LP min. inlet pressure
Electrical None required (battery-spark ignition)
Construction Stainless steel front, sides, rail & shelf; 6" S/S legs
Certifications cCSAus, CSA Flame, CSA Star, NSF
Warranty 1-year parts & labor (see warranty statement)

Why Chefs Choose Ultimate

  • Zero-clog burner design means fewer service calls and consistent flame year after year.
  • Battery ignition ovens keep you cooking during power outages and in food-truck or pop-up settings.
  • Wavy grate geometry cradles small pans while supporting stock pots up to 14" in the rear.
  • Smooth, continuous cooking surface allows pots to slide effortlessly from burners to griddle.
